THE ARCHAEOLOGY OF
Roman Domestic Religion

PP558
House of C. Julius Polybius (IX. xiii. 1-3)
Cult Space Type:
Shrine




Date:
79 A.D.
Features:
Niche
Associated
Cult Spaces:
PP557
Room function:
Atrium
Description:
On the northeast corner of the atrium was a shrine. This consisted of an arched niche situated inside a larger rectangular niche. This larger niche was 1.50m tall and sat 0.63m above the floor. Another rectangular niche was present above, cutting through the cornice of the wider room. All of the niches were plastered with white stucco.
